What you need to know about the Fintech contact form

Who can submit an enquiry using the Fintech contact form?

The contact form is primarily designed for companies in early project phases, (as yet) unauthorised market participants and technical service providers. The contact form is, of course, also available to institutions and insurance companies that have already been authorised, as well as other third parties. If there are already direct communication channels in place between you and BaFin, we ask that you use these.

What requirements does your enquiry have to meet?

Only enquiries that are specific can be examined and answered. For us to examine your enquiry, in particular with regard to the authorisation requirement, we would ideally need a detailed description of the business model, contract documents (templates, drafts, terms and conditions) if available, and a list of the companies involved in the business model (e.g. affiliated companies). In addition, of course, it is also possible to submit enquiries requesting guidance for an early stage of the procedure.

At which stage of your intended business activities should you submit an enquiry?

An enquiry is possible at any stage of the procedure in which a specific question arises on the basis of a solid business plan for the intended activities.

Please note that conducting business and/or providing services requiring authorisation without first obtaining authorisation is a criminal offence. Therefore, if you wish to send us an enquiry – especially regarding the assessment of possible authorisation requirements – you must do so in good time before commencing with your business activities.

What will happen once you have submitted your enquiry using the Fintech contact form?

Your enquiry will be sent on to the responsible division for examination. This BaFin division will first send you a confirmation of receipt and key data regarding your enquiry (reference number, responsible staff member, etc.). We respond to enquiries as quickly as possible. If your enquiry is more complex, the supervisory inspection will require more time. It is also possible that we will need to ask you for additional information and/or documentation in order to reach a final assessment of your intended business activities.

Although our statutory functions include authorisation to issue information on specific supervisory issues and to comment on our administrative practices, we are not authorised to provide legal advice. Please bear in mind, therefore, that the information we provide cannot replace legal advice.
